Giraffa Camelopardalis
The giraffe is tallest of any land-living animal. Giraffe's fur sometimes serves as a chemical drench to get rid of parasites. Both male and females have a spotted coat. The nine subspecies have a different coats to camouflage into their environments.
Originated in Africa; inhabits arid, dry land such as savannahs, grasslands, and open woodlands
